Which of the following tasks would be the best way to improve Benny’s sociability? a. Ask him to complete a chore every night. b
n200080 [17]

Answer: c. Ask him to talk to people twice a day.

Sociability refers to the ability a person has to "be sociable," or to interact well with other people. People who lack this skill are often called "introverts." Sociability is a very valued skill among humans as we are a species that relies heavily on cooperation among members of a group. A person can improve his or her sociable skills by trying to interact with others frequently and in different settings.

The continental steppe climate is dominant in the Texas high plains true or false?
Eduardwww [97]

Answer:

True

Explanation:

The continental steppe climate is dominant in the Texas high plains.

The Steppe climate which is also known as Semi-Desert involves a slight amount of precipitation when compared to deserts.

The Steppe climate however encourages the growth of short grasses but trees are usually scarce in this area due to the low amount of rainfall experienced in the region.
